Computational Mechanics (CM) has become
a scientific discipline in itself, being High Perfomance Computational
Mechanics (HPCM) a key sub-discipline. The effort for the most efficient use of
distributed memory machines provides a different perspective to CM scientists
relative to a wide range of topics, from the very physics of the problem to
solve to the numerical method used. Marenostrum supercomputer is the largest
facility in Europe and the 5th in the world (top500.org - Spring 2007). This
talk describes the research lines in the CASE Dpt. of the BSC applied to
Aerospace, Bio-mechanics, Geophysics or Environment, through the development of
Alya, the in-house HPCM code for complex coupled problems capable of running
efficiently in large distributed memory facilities.
